The Sweet Story of how the Honey Deuce Became the Drink of the US Open

  The Honey Deuce was crafted in 2006 by restaurateur and Grey Goose brand  ambassador Nick Mautone, at the behest of tournament sponsor Grey Goose, who wanted a signature cocktail for the U.S. Open—refreshing, visually striking, and easy to serve in large quantities.
